Kepler Communications Inc. is a company focused on advancing mission communications in space. They offer a cutting-edge optical network that facilitates real-time data relay between satellites, addressing the challenges of on-orbit communications. By employing a hybrid RF and optical network, Kepler is turning satellites into Internet exchange points, enabling rapid data transfers for Earth observation, defense, and human space flight. They continue to expand on-space capabilities by improving infrastructure that supports seamless and secure access to space-generated data across various markets, including defense, intelligence, and space sustainability.

📋 Description

• Own procurement, screening, and qualification of spacecraft EEE and mechanical parts and processes • Drive radiation engineering and survivability analysis of TID, SEE, DD failure modes; define shielding, resilience, and mitigation strategies across components and materials • Establish material and process qualifications for adhesives, coatings, lubricants, fasteners, and finishes, comparing various ECSS, NASA, MIL, and ASTM standards against industry best practices • Ensure compliance with outgassing, thermal/vibration, and contamination • Lead and support verification campaigns (radiation, thermal vacuum, vibration, corrosion) and integrate results into spacecraft design assurance • Translate mission and system requirements into procurement specs, qualification plans, and process controls • Prepare and maintain documentation, screening plans, and compliance records to standardize practices across builds • Act as a subject matter expert for failure investigations for parts and processes (e.g., DPA, LAT, X-ray) and coordinate corrective actions with suppliers and labs • Work closely with Design, Manufacturing, Product and Quality assurance, and Procurement teams to integrate EEE and MMPP requirements into spacecraft builds • Engage vendors, suppliers, and partners to evaluate, screen, qualify, and manage lifecycle risks for parts and materials • Approve and oversee key manufacturing processes (soldering, bonding, welding, plating, coating) to ensure reliability and contamination control

🎯 Requirements

• Bachelor’s or Master’s degree in Electrical, Materials, Mechanical, or a related engineering discipline • 5+ years of experience in space hardware assurance, spanning EEE and/or MMPP domains • Strong understanding of component reliability, device physics, radiation effects, mechanical parts, materials, and processes • Hands-on experience with radiation qualification, material/process verification, and space reliability standards (e.g., ECSS, MIL-STD-883, NASA EEE-INST, NASA-STD-6016, or ECSS-Q-ST-70) • Familiarity with contamination control, counterfeit risk mitigation, and export compliance • Excellent communicator and collaborator, capable of influencing across multi-disciplinary teams • Familiarity with the definition of spacecraft radiation environments and the implications on reliability and availability analysis (bonus) • Hands-on experience with proton/TID/SEE testing campaigns (bonus) • FMECA, derating analysis, and reliability modeling of electronic and electromechanical systems (bonus) • Lifetime analysis and testing of components and subsystems (bonus) • Experience in fast-paced NewSpace or commercial satellite environments (bonus)
